After being reigned Ms. Wheelchair Illinois 2014 in March a turn of events caused my disability of Charcot-Marie-Tooth disease to worsen, which then led to issues of me not being able to use my current vehicle as a safe mode of transportation to travel the state and talk about my platform. As Ms. Wheelchair Illinois I am reaching out to society in order to dispel myths and stigmas about those with disabilities to gain more understanding about the lives of the disabled, as well as helping those with disabilities develop ways to cope with their deteriorating disorders and/or the depression that can set in with having a disability. In order to help them achieve ideas for their own positive mental health I am introducing ideas such as adaptive sports, faith, support groups, friends, family, and "me" time--including pampering and stress relieving activities sugh as meditation. In order to accomplish these goals as Ms. Wheelchair Illinois, and be an active and independent part of society, I am needing a new minivan that will have hand controls and an automatic ramp. With the help of Mobility Works and the Department of Vocational Rehabilatation this will hopefully be a possibility...but I am on a deadline to raise the money! I have been driving with hand controls for some time now, but my ability to lift my manual chair is coming to a standstill, further hindering my ability to travel and do my speaking engagements. Also, my car itself is becoming a danger to drive with its age, mileage, and the repairs needed to fix it. If I wait too long I will no longer be able to safely drive and the Department of Vocational Rehabilitation will refuse to give me assistance. With your help I can continue on for the rest of my reign, and even after, to educate society and break barriers towards people with all sorts of disabilities, not just physical.
